About Tullstorp Runestone

The artwork named “Tullstorp Runestone,” attributed to the collective artistry of Viking creators, dates back to approximately the year 1000. This piece is an exemplar of Viking art, particularly within the sculpture genre.

The Tullstorp Runestone is a large stone monument, intricately carved with runic inscriptions and designs characteristic of Viking artistry. The stone stands amidst a backdrop of grass and trees, emphasizing its antiquity and historical significance. The carvings display a blend of flowing lines and spirals, possibly depicting mythological scenes or commemorative messages. The overall craftsmanship reflects the Viking tradition of using runestones as a medium for communication and artistic expression.
